    Re: Xr6t BA vs ls1.... Both unopened

    I haven't seen one of these threads since i owned a BA XR6T!! I bought mine as a demo, and with a tune, injectors, intank walbro, intercooler upgrade and hi flow cat it made 304rwkw. Some time later, at a Gentech dyno day, it pulled ~289rwkw with the same mods. Tune only, it made 250rwkw.

    Total cost of mods was about $3500... Awesome bang for buck. Valve springs were fine, boost was dialled in quite hard at 12-15psi and backed off significantly higher in the rev range.
